Considering the new C7 Corvette Z06 is billed by GM as the most track capable Corvette of all time, it’s no surprise that it has been spotted being put through it’s paces again at the world’s most grueling road course in the world –The Nürburgring Nordschleife.
In the video above youtuber CvdZijden films the silver-bullet getting some hot-laps in on the 12+mile road course, sounding as glorious as ever, and looking every bit like the world-class supercar it is. As an fyi the Michigan mfg. rear plate on this Z06 is your dead giveaway this is a GM test vehicle.
According to Corvette Chief Engineer Tadge Juechter, the team was finally able to confirm the performance of the car on a continuous lap of the Nurburgring, and they were more than satisfied with the results. He went on to say they are putting together a press release and will have the lap time and video out shortly.
As a refresher, the Corvette Z06 features a supercharged 6.2L V-8 engine, which is SAE-certified at 650 horsepower (485 kW) at 6,400 rpm and 650 lb-ft of torque (881 Nm) at 3,600 rpm. The C7 Z06 is the most powerful production car ever from General Motors.
Update: We now hear word that the Z06 turned in a completed lap of the ring’ in 7:08 seconds, which would make it the fastest rear-wheel-drive car in production around the green hell, besting the Nissan GT-R NISMO’s time of 7:08.679.
